A severe weather warning forced thousands of country music fans to evacuate the Utah State Fairpark Saturday evening — and they’re still waiting on an answer to see if the show will continue.
Just before 8 p.m., Redwest sent out a notification on their app saying the forecast looks “optimistic” and that their production teams are assessing stages.
At 7:30 p.m., the festival announced via their app and social media that a weather delay is still in effect due to lightning in the area. Attendees were previously asked to evacuate and seek shelter just after 5 p.m.
